Recognizing the pivotal role of preplanning in construction project success is important for any individual or company intending to begin a construction project. Preplanning, or the process of thoroughly detailing all aspects of a project before beginning, is a key factor in ensuring the project’s successful completion.
The primary reason to preplan is to reduce unexpected problems and delays. By meticulously planning the project in advance, potential issues can be identified and addressed before construction begins. This prevents costly delays and disruptions later on, ensuring that the project stays on track.
Furthermore, preplanning can lead to more accurate budgeting. By outlining all the project’s requirements in advance, a precise estimate of the project’s cost can be calculated. This not only helps in securing the necessary funds but also in avoiding unexpected expenses later on.
Moreover, preplanning allows for a more efficient use of resources. By understanding what is needed and when, resources can be distributed more effectively, eliminating waste and boosting productivity. This ultimately results in considerable cost savings.
In addition, preplanning allows for better coordination among all parties involved in the project. By having a clear plan in place, everyone is aware of what is expected of them and when. This leads to fewer misunderstandings and conflicts, improving the overall efficiency of the project.
Finally, a preplanned construction project is more likely to meet quality standards. By having a detailed plan in place, it is easier to ensure that all aspects of the project meet the required quality standards. This not only results in a better final product but also helps in avoiding costly rework and repairs later on.
In conclusion, preplanning is a crucial step in any construction project. It helps to reduce unexpected problems, leads to more accurate budgeting, allows for more efficient use of resources, improves communication, and ensures that the final product meets quality standards.
